20090050403 | Black box orientation apparatus - An apparatus and method to install and index an eccentric noise suppressor. Once a noise suppressor is threadedly secured about the bore of a firearm a retention collar may be released by un-securing a retention cap. Releasing the tension which is placed on the retention collar affords the user an option of orienting the noise suppressor to any position which may be achieved by rotating the noise suppressor about the longitudinal axis of the barrel. This allows the user to place an eccentric noise suppressor in a position which does not obscure the sites of a handgun. | 02-26-2009 |
20090139795 | Method of assembly for sound suppressors - Provided is a method of assembly for a noise suppressor using specific welding and assembly procedures. By welding the inner portion of a noise suppressor to form a semi complete core an outer tube can then be placed over said core to reinforce the noise suppressor as a whole. The described process allows for an overall reduction of tube wall thickness and provides for a reduction of weight. By affixing each baffle, spacer, end cap and mount together as a whole the strength of the entire unit is multiplied. My method is not restricted to any particular baffle technology but may in fact be incorporated into any design where circumferential fusion welds may be used. | 06-04-2009 |
20100139145 | REDUNDANT LATCH SUPPRESSOR MOUNT - A mount designed to be integrated into a noise suppressor. The proposed apparatus encompasses an acme thread and two springs which serve as secondary latches. Offsetting the secondary spring latches in such a manner as to ensure one always fully seats into the indexing points of a flash hider mount limits the rotational movement of an installed noise suppressor which incorporates my proposed mount. Further, this method is more cost efficient than timing each flash hider with each noise suppressor mount. | 06-10-2010 |
20100275769 | Gas regulator flash hider - A gas regulator which incorporates a flash hider for use with gas operated firearms. By incorporating a flash hider around the gas vent for the host firearms operating system unburnt particles which produce flash from this exit point may be effectively disrupted. By disrupting and redirecting these unburnt powder particles flash is thereby eliminated from the firearms operating system. In the preferred embodiment the Advanced Armament Blackout flash hider is used but the device is not limited to this specific design. Military end user are particularly interested in an article of manufacture which eliminates flash from the gas system since it will disrupt the use of night vision and give away a soldiers position during low light, no light operations. | 11-04-2010 |
20110056111 | Process to produce a silencer tube with minimal wall thickness - A method for reducing the weight of a silencer without compromising durability. By reducing the silencer housing wall thickness weight is removed from the silencer module. Areas on the housing where material is removed are primarily selected based on the internal pressure generated in a given chamber of the silencer. Further, removal of external material is selected based on the baffle arrangement. Individual chamber pressure is influenced by the muzzle pressure of the host firearm and the baffle style and baffle orientation within the silencer being used. | 03-10-2011 |
20110061966 | NOISE REDUCING BOOSTER INSERT - A noise reducing booster insert of a sound suppressor coupled to a barrel of a firearm includes an elongate body, a plurality of gas vents, and a plurality of indexing spokes. The gas vents permit expanding gases from the firearm to fill a space about the body to thereby increase noise reduction without the need of modifying a baffle stack of the sound suppressor. The gas vents are angled such that the expanding gases force the booster insert to rotate into tighter threaded engagement with the barrel of the firearm. | 03-17-2011 |

20120145478 | Blackout silencer - A silencer for a firearm which incorporates a cylindrical housing, front end cap, mean of attachment to the muzzle of a firearm, spacers and an improved cone baffle design. The proposed device incorporates a novel cone baffle design which uses concave flutes to increase surface area and thereby sound reduction. The geometry of this new cone baffle minimizes the weight of a silencer, maximizes internal volume, and effectively reduces sound and flash which are the result of a discharging firearm. | 06-14-2012 |
